Home / Lifestyle / Mobile / HTML5 battery status check is being used to track web users

HTML5 battery status check is being used to track web users

The battery status and longevity check built into HTML5 to allow web providers to display low-power versions of their sites to those without much battery left, has been hijacked by tracking APIs to keep an eye on web users. Using battery status and estimated time left as unique identifiers, they can track users through private browsing and even VPNs.

Consider that you were browsing content as normal on your phone. As you traverse different websites, adverts and other tracking APIs can access your battery life and expected lifespan before a charge is required. Should you then use a VPN or proxy to obfuscate you, that should protect your identity, but visiting those sites or others could still see you tracked based on your specific battery levels.

Although the identifiers aren't unique, they are specific. The Guardian suggests that with around 14 million combinations for battery life and expected time remaining, it is close enough to identify most users, especially if other data like location is also known.

batterylife

Source: GadgetCage

Initially pointed out by security researcher, Lukasz Olejnik, the issue has since been picked up by Steve Engelhard and Arvind Narayanan at Princeton University, who actually found two APIs running in the wild that utilise the battery indicator to identify users across different websites.

There are a few concerns that arise from this sort of tracking. For starters, it could be used to identify people who are hoping to hide who they are for some reason, allowing someone to potentially blackmail an individual based on their battery level indicators. It could also be used to sell services to people based on battery level, should research suggest that they make certain decisions as the per centage points tick down.

Discuss on our Facebook page, HERE.

KitGuru Says: It's a shame that a feature designed to help people save battery life is being coopted for privacy invasion. I wonder if spoofing battery life will be the next step in the privacy arms race?

Become a Patron!

Check Also

Games Emulation

KitGuru Games: The Best Console is the One in Your Pocket

Emulation is the saving grace of the video games industry. Despite its controversial nature, the technology will be the only way in which all games are preserved for the future – free from licensing agreements and other such nonsense. Better still is the fact that in a majority of cases, emulation allows for a more accurate recreation of the game’s original experience than official offerings, due to countless complex shaders, filters and tweakable settings. And the best part? Thanks to the progression of technology, your humble smartphone is able to do all this and more – giving you the power of 10,000 games in the palm of your hand.

We've noticed that you are using an ad blocker.

Thank you for visiting KitGuru. Our news and reviews teams work hard to bring you the latest stories and finest, in-depth analysis.

We want to be as informative as possible – and to help our readers make the best buying decisions. The mechanism we use to run our business and pay some of the best journalists in the world, is advertising.

If you want to support KitGuru, then please add www.kitguru.net to your ad blocking whitelist or disable your adblocking software. It really makes a difference and allows us to continue creating the kind of content you really want to read.

It is important you know that we don’t run pop ups, pop unders, audio ads, code tracking ads or anything else that would interfere with the KitGuru experience. Adblockers can actually block some of our free content, such as galleries!